Vadodara: The inauguration of a digital population clock showing the real-time population of Gujarat and India took place at The Maharaja Sayajirao (MS) University of Baroda, here in the city on Thursday. The Population Research Centre (PRC) has been operating at The MS University of Baroda since 1967. The central government provides a grant of Rs 1 crore every year to the PRC. Vadodara: The restoration of a 143-year old heritage building of the Faculty of Arts at The MS University of Vadodara will be done using a 150-year old method at a cost of around Rs 5.50 crore. The task of restoration of total 9 domes including the main dome will take around three months time, while the entire restoration will take one and half year to two years time. Vadodara: The department of botany at the Faculty of Science of MS University of Baroda has initiated a project to attach QR codes to the trees on the campus. This will enable students and the general public to access information about the trees. The QR codes will be attached to the trees at the botanical garden, the garden in front of the science faculty, and the botanical garden on the hostel campus.
